Kimora Lee Simmons is Bringing Catwalk Couture Into the Classroom With $50,000 Bounty Makeover
CINCINNATI, -- Teachers and parents across the country now have a second chance to win a $50,000 celebrity makeover this semester as part of Procter & Gamble'sBounty brand "We Love Our School" campaign. Due to overwhelming response to the March sweepstakes with HGTV design-duo Cortney and Bob Novogratz, Bounty campaign ambassador Kimora Lee Simmons, star of Style Network's "Life in the Fab Lane," has expanded her partnership with the brand to include a second $50,000 Bounty classroom makeover that will be designed by Kimora herself before the end of the 2010-2011 school year.
